by Coelacanth
Your site looks & reads exactly like the Optima House site:
http://theoptimahouse.blogspot.com/
One thing that's different though, is that Optima House seems to be targeted at the Optima enthusiast community, while the main focus of your site is to document your own builds and sell your stuff.
While I don't have any issue with that, the fact that it feels that way might in itself affect your number of hits. Unless a large audience can feel like they're contributors of a site, and not just reading someone else's For Sale and Build threads, there really might not be much to keep people coming back after the first few visits.
Personally, I even think the "Next page"..."Next page" (links at bottom of a long, vertically-scrolling webpage) method of navigation of Optima House and your site is rather antiquated. Navigation is much improved when you can have hyperlinked buttons at the top, and not require too much vertical scrolling.

Posted: Mon Jan 23, 2012 5:11 pm
by Coelacanth
Glad to help, Franco. I would think the best thing you could do for your site is to sit down with pen & paper and plot out how the site should navigate. The sections on the right don't seem to follow any pattern.
Home should be at the top, Contact info at the bottom. Stuff that appeals to the general audience should appear near the top, kind of like a "What's New" section, like Optima House has--but provide better navigation among the What's New pages than they do.
You would probably want to categorize all the For Sale stuff--by you or other site members--in one section, with newest items for sale at the top...assuming you'll offer to let others sell their stuff on your site, that is.
You seem to have a fondness for Scorpions, the main focus of this site seems to be Scorpions, so you should put all your Scorpion-related info & resources in one section dedicated to the--you guessed it--Scorpion. Below that, you could link to your Scorpion builds. You'd have your Scorpion facts & links & other resources there.
Next, you could devote a section to Other Kyoshos (you don't want to dedicate a section only to Optimas because there's already a website for that, Optima House, and they might take issue with that) and again, include a link to your Optima build(s) therein.
I like your Manuals section, that would be best to stay as its own section. Links--along with Contact info--should be near the bottom of that list.
So, I think planning your site navigation more intuitively--like a good, concise Table of Contents would really help.
